- The distance between Trapani/ Birgi, Italy and Marble Hill, Mo, Usa is approximately 8,483 km or 5,272 mi.
- To reach Trapani/ Birgi in this distance one would set out from Marble Hill, Mo bearing 52.5°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Trapani/ Birgi bearing 126.9° or SE .
- Trapani/ Birgi has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Marble Hill, Mo has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The mean annual temperature is 4.3 °C (7.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12 °C (21.6°F) less in Trapani/ Birgi.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 741.2 mm (29.2 in) less which is equivalent to 741.2 l/m² (18.19 US gal/ft²) or 7,412,000 l/ha (792,392 US gal/ac) less. About 3/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.6° lower in Trapani/ Birgi than in Marble Hill, Mo.
